Exploring Sustainable Siding Options
Allow's start with exterior siding. Standard materials like vinyl and aluminum have been commonly made use of for many years due to their affordability and simple setup. However they usually fall short in eco-friendliness. Today's sustainable alternatives include fiber concrete, wood composite, reclaimed timber, and crafted wood products.
Fiber cement siding, for example, supplies a well balanced blend of strength and eco-conscious layout. It's made from a mix of sand, concrete, and cellulose fibers and can last decades with very little upkeep. Engineered wood home siding replicates the look of traditional timber while using less timber, lowering logging. Reclaimed wood gives old materials a brand-new life, and when secured properly, it can endure the elements equally as well as new lumber.

Environment-friendly Roofing That Works Hard and Looks Great
Roof plays an equally important role in developing a lasting home. A badly protected or maturing roofing can bring about power loss and higher utility costs. On the other hand, an efficient roofing can help control indoor temperature level, show solar warmth, and also add to rainwater harvesting.
Steel roof covering is a standout option for eco-minded house owners. It's frequently made with recycled materials and is itself 100% recyclable at the end of its life. It shows sunshine, which assists keep your home colder in the summer, decreasing reliance on a/c. Its lengthy life expectancy also implies less material waste in the long run.
An additional interesting trend is the increase of "awesome roofing systems." These systems utilize reflective finishings or lighter-colored products to disperse sunlight and take in much less warm. This can make a considerable difference in warmer environments and metropolitan locations, where warm absorption can drive up interior temperature levels and utility prices.
If you're searching for something truly ingenious, environment-friendly roofings-- also referred to as living roofing systems-- are transforming heads. These are layered systems that support plant, enhancing insulation and air high quality while reducing stormwater drainage. While not ideal for each home layout, they demonstrate how far lasting style can go when imagination satisfies duty.
